命名规则

Loadrunner脚本开发规范

六月ゝ 毕业季﹏ 提交于 2020-01-03 01:25:46
Loadrunner脚本开发规范 目录 1.一般约定... 3 2.代码注释约定... 4 3.格式化代码... 5 1.一般约定 1.1具体脚本规则,必须在具体代码中加注释,以便脚本开发人员阅读和理解脚本。 1.2脚本的存放规则: 测试脚本应该存储在指定的库中,例如一个共享的驱动盘或测试管理工具中。为节省空间,便于复用,测试脚本的文件夹下的: result,res,date 文件夹,后缀名为:.idx .log .txt 文件都可不必保留。 1.3脚本中 auction的命名规则: 录制脚本前有个命名规则非常有必要,否则同一动作会有多个事务,会给数据收集、分析带来不必要的麻烦。 假设某J2EE系统实现开户、销户业务,那么自然会有Login、OpenAccount、DestroyAccount和LoginOut动作。那么录制LR脚本时,脚本中的Action列表应该为: 脚本1:初始化-Login-OpenAccount-LoginOut-结束动作 脚本2:初始化-Login-DestoryAccount-LoginOut-结束动作 (即只有一个动作不同) 这样做其目的是创建场景Scene时,在Login、LoginOut的事务只被记录一次 1.4 变量命名规则 变量的命名的基本原则是使得变量的含义能够从名字中直接理解。可以用多个英文单词拼写而成,每个英文单词的首字母要大写

C/C++代码规范

依然范特西╮ 提交于 2020-01-03 01:21:00
C/C++代码规范 命名 命名,包括文件名、类名、结构名、类型名、函数名、变量名、参数名等都是程序设计中重要的一部分。一个好的名称,体现了一个深思熟虑的过程,同时也 能够帮助别人更好地理解开发者的思路。如果发现程序中,充满了a, b, c, x, y, z, tmp这种命名的变量,这时候就需要仔细的考虑自己的实现是否有问题。 类(结构)名 类名必须是名词,类名必须明确表示这个类代表了什么。 如果类名超过3个单词,说明这个类有可能需要拆分了。 不要把父类的名字带到子类中。 类名加上后缀也是一种选择。如下载代理类,可以写为DownloadProxy。 类名首字母大写;用大写字母分隔单词,除单词的首字母外,全部小写;类名中不要出现下划线“_”。 类(结构)属性名 属性由成员前缀”m_“属性,属性名采用匈牙利命名规范。 方法 方法与函数执行一个任务,因此应当用动词来命名。比方说,DumpDataToFile()就要好于DataFile()。 方法名首字母大写;用大写字母分隔单词,除单词的首字母外,全部小写,方法名中不要出现下划线。 函数 方法与函数执行一个任务,因此应当用动词来命名。 函数名全部小写,单词之间用下划线分隔。 方法与函数参数名 首字母小写。 除了第一个单词,所有单词的首字母大写。 名称中不应出现”_”。 类库名 如果使用C书写类库,或在C++不使用namespace书写类库

java8 lambda 表达式

三世轮回 提交于 2019-12-29 02:04:21
lambada 表达式实质上是一个匿名方法,但该方法并非独立执行,而是用于实现由函数式接口定义的唯一抽象方法 使用 lambda 表达式时,会创建实现了函数式接口的一个匿名类实例 可以将 lambda 表达式视为一个对象,可以将其作为参数传递 1、每个 lambda 表达式背后必定有一个函数式接口,该表达式实现的是这个函数式接口内部的唯一抽象方法。 2、在执行 lambda 表达式时,会自动创建一个实现了目标函数式接口的类实例,该类实例是一个匿名内部类。 3、 匿名内部类 和 lambda 表达式匿名内部类的命名规则 内部类的命名规则: 外部类名 + $ + 内部类名 匿名类的命名规则: 外部类名 + $ + (1, 2, 3,第几个匿名类就显示几) lambada 匿名内部类的命名规则: 外部类名 + $$ + Lambda + $ + (1, 2, 3,第几个lambda表达式就显示几) 作者:EricAlpha 链接:https://www.jianshu.com/p/613a6118e2e0 來源:简书 简书著作权归作者所有,任何形式的转载都请联系作者获得授权并注明出处。 来源: https://www.cnblogs.com/jsersudo/p/10373203.html

XML基本语法

℡╲_俬逩灬. 提交于 2019-12-24 23:39:01
本节要点: 了解XML的文档声明 了解XML的元素、命名规则、属性、元素内容、处理指令等概念 1 XML 文档声明 表示该文档是一个XML文档,以及遵循哪个XML版本的规范。 规范:<?xml 版本信息(编码信息)(文档独立性信息)?> 文档声明在XML文件中是可选的第一项,推荐在每个XML文档中都包含文档声明。如果在XML文件中写出了声明就必须包含version属性,表示XML的版本,截止目前XML只有一个版本,即1.0。在XML声明之前不许有任何内容,包括空格。 示例:<?xml version=“1.0” encoding=”UTF-8” standalone=”no”?> 文档声明属性: encoding属性(可选的):注明XML文档使用的字符编码方式。采用Unicode编码时可以在XML文档声明中省略字符集编码,当XML文档使用非Unicode编码时,必须在XML文档声明中指定其字符集编码 如:< ?xml version=“1.0” encoding=”gb2312”?> standalone属性(可选的):说明文档是否是独立的,yes(缺省)——该文档没有依赖外面的任何文件而可以独立存在,no——该文档依赖于外面的某个文件 如果同时设置了encoding和standalone属性,standalone属性要位于encoding属性之后。 2 元素

HTML前端命名规则

僤鯓⒐⒋嵵緔 提交于 2019-12-22 06:26:12
前端布局规范细则 一、命名规范: 1、基本要求: 1)文件编码统一使用 UTF-8 编码; 2)命名时以符合语义为主要参考指标,CSS属性书写规范,采用统一风格及命名方法; 3)结构清晰,层级关系明朗,以不超过三级为标准; 4)同一表现形式的样式要求可重复利用,模块组件类的样式要求可整体外部移植; 5)编写 CSS 的时候,应当避免使用CSS Hack,能不用则不用。 6)所有页面默认都针对Firefox 等最接近标准的浏览器进行设计,然后使用 IE 特有条件注释功能进行针对性修正。 7)请使用英文进行命名,尽量避免使用拼音。命名要求具有可读性,尽量避免使用缩写。命名虽然允许数字,但应尽量避免使用数字命名。 2、命名方法 要求采用统一的命名方法。常用命名方法有: 1)连写式命名法,如:helloworld 2)中线命名法,如:hello-world(目前采用此方法的较多,建议采用) 3)下划线命名法,如:hello_world 4)骆驼命名法,如:helloWorld 5)帕斯卡命名法,如:HelloWorld 6)其他方法。 3、样式文件命名规范 如: 全局的:global.css; 主要的:master.css; 布局、版面:layout.css; 专栏:columns.css; 文字:font.css; 打印样式:print.css; 主题:themes.css; 补丁

Python基础-day01-9

懵懂的女人 提交于 2019-12-22 02:34:24
变量的命名 目标 标识符和关键字 变量的命名规则 0.1 标识符和关键字 1.1 标识符 标示符就是程序员定义的 变量名 、 函数名 名字 需要有 见名知义 的效果,见下图: 标示符可以由 字母 、 下划线 和 数字 组成 不能以数字开头 不能与关键字重名 思考:下面的标示符哪些是正确的,哪些不正确为什么? fromNo12 from#12 my_Boolean my-Boolean Obj2 2ndObj myInt My_tExt _test test!32 haha(da)tt jack_rose jack&rose GUI G.U.I 1.2 关键字 关键字 就是在 Python 内部已经使用的标识符 关键字 具有特殊的功能和含义 开发者 不允许定义和关键字相同的名字的标示符 通过以下命令可以查看 Python 中的关键字 In [1]: import keyword In [2]: print(keyword.kwlist) 提示: 关键字的学习及使用 ,会在后面的课程中不断介绍 import 关键字 可以导入一个 “工具包” 在 Python 中不同的工具包,提供有不同的工具 02. 变量的命名规则 命名规则 可以被视为一种 惯例 ,并无绝对与强制 目的是为了 增加代码的识别和可读性 注意 Python 中的 标识符 是 区分大小写的 在定义变量时,为了保证代码格式,

python的命名规则

久未见 提交于 2019-12-21 20:52:36
python的命名规则 1.模块名和包名采用小写字母并且以下划线分隔单词的形式 如:regex_syntax,py_compile,_winreg 2.类名或异常名采用每个单词首字母大写的方式; 如:BaseServer,ForkingMixIn,KeyboardInterrupt 3.全局或者类常量,全部使用大写字母,并且以下划线分隔单词; 如:MAX_LOAD 4.其余变量命名包括方法名,函数名,普通变量名则是采用全部小写字母,并且以下划线分隔单词的形式命名。 如:my_thread 5.以上的内容如果是内部的,则使用下划线开头命名。 如 __init__,__new__ 来源: https://www.cnblogs.com/zhange/p/7800748.html

【硬件】- 英特尔CPU命名规则

倖福魔咒の 提交于 2019-12-21 04:47:16
前言 一款 Intel CPU的命名,一般由5个部分组成:品牌,品牌标识符,Gen标识,SKU数值,产品线后缀 。 以下图为例; 品牌 英特尔旗下处理器有许多子品牌,包括我们熟悉的凌动(ATOM)、赛扬(CELERON)、奔腾(PENTIUM)、酷睿(CORE)、至强(XEON)等。 凌动(ATOM) 是移动端处理器,用于平板、手机。 赛扬(CELERON)、奔腾(PENTIUM)、酷睿(CORE) 属于桌面级(包括笔记本电脑),多用于台式机和笔记本电脑。 至强(XEON) 则属于企业级,多用于服务器和工作站。 品牌标识符 用于区分产品的定位 。以酷睿为例,有i3、 i5、 i7,分别代表了品牌定位低、中、高端。 一般来说,性能方面i3<i5<i7, 但是不意味着一定是i3<i5<i7 ,因为当到某一款具体的CPU,可能会有性能方面低段位cpu>高段位cpu的情况,举个极端一点的例子,在性能上,i5 7600K > i7 2600K。 Gen标识 Gen是Generation的缩写,也就是平常我们所说的“第几代”。 截止目前,Intel最新一代CPU是第七代“Kaby Lake”。 跟旧的一代相比,新的一代意味着更好的制作工艺、设计,所以也意味着更强的性能。但是当到某一款具体的CPU,不意味着前一代的CPU一定弱于后一代 ,比如 i5 6600K > i5 7500。 SKU数值

Spring Data Jpa笔记

心不动则不痛 提交于 2019-12-20 04:36:50
Spring Data Jpa 简介 什么么是JPA? 全称Java Persistence API,可以通过注解或者XML描述【对象-关系表】之间的映射关系,并将实体对象持久化到数据库中。 JPA仅仅是一种规范,也就是说JPA仅仅定义了一些接口,而接口是需要实现才能工作的。所以底层需要某种实现,而Hibernate就是实现了JPA接口的ORM框架。 也就是说:JPA是一套ORM规范,Hibernate实现了JPA规范 什么是spring data jpa? spirng data jpa是spring提供的一套简化JPA开发的框架,按照约定好的【方法命名规则】写dao层接口,就可以在不写接口实现的情况下,实现对数据库的访问和操作。同时提供了很多除了CRUD之外的功能,如分页、排序、复杂查询等等。 Spring Data JPA 可以理解为 JPA 规范的再次封装抽象,底层还是使用了 Hibernate 的 JPA 技术实现 SpringDataJPA 的技术特点:我们只需要定义接口并集成 Spring DataJPA 中所提供的接 口就可以了。不需要编写接口实现类。 什么是spring data? Spring Data是一个开源框架,在这个框架中Spring Data JPA 只是这个框架中的一个模块,所以名字才叫Spring Data JPA。如果单独使用JPA开发,你会发现

MATLAB中.m文件命名规则

大兔子大兔子 提交于 2019-12-13 00:13:30
1、文件名命名要用英文字符,第一个字符不能是数字和下划线。 2、文件名不要取为matlab的一个固有函数,m文件名的命名尽量不要是简单的英文单词,最好是由大小写英文、数字、下划线等组成。原因是简单的单词命名容易与matlab内部函数名同名,结果会出现一些莫名其妙的错误。 3、文件存储路径一定为英文。 4、m文件起名不能有空格,如three phase,应该写成three_phase或者ThreePhase,推荐后者,因为C++也是这样命名的。 来源: CSDN 作者: 蓝鲸ivy 链接: https://blog.csdn.net/weixin_42696729/article/details/103517160